Differences
Reasons to consider the AMD Athlon Gold PRO 3150GE
- CPU is newer: launch date 1 year(s) 10 month(s) later
- Around 111% higher clock speed: 3.8 GHz vs 1.8 GHz
- A newer manufacturing process allows for a more powerful, yet cooler running processor: 12 nm vs 14 nm
- Around 33% more L2 cache; more data can be stored in the L2 cache for quick access later
- Around 3% better performance in PassMark - Single thread mark: 2165 vs 2100

Reasons to consider the Intel Core i5-9400T
- 2 more cores, run more applications at once: 6 vs 4
- 2.3x more L3 cache, more data can be stored in the L3 cache for quick access later
- Around 18% better performance in PassMark - CPU mark: 8278 vs 7006
